    A Little More About What You Will be Doing

    The Clinical Social Worker, MSW is responsible for the development, planning, implementation, and evaluation of all social service-related interventions for corresponding Department/s. Is responsible for identifying patients who have psycho/social needs on an inpatient or outpatient basis. Is responsible for developing patient care goals and treatment plans as agreed upon by the patient's care team. Is also available to physicians and nurse case managers as a consultant for those patients with complex psychosocial needs and advance care planning.

    • Evaluates and implements social service programs for patients with psycho/social issues focusing on seniors, catastrophic and chronically ill patients

    • Develops social service documentation tool/templates in EMR for Social Work consults, family counseling and group sessions and IS reports for outcome measurements

    • Performs triage for patients within corresponding team(s) and assists in coordinating patient care delivery, including DPA/POSLT and documents pertinent information in the case management system

    • Implements transitions of care between inpatient and continued outpatient follow up and vice versa

    • Initiates team care conference to include patient, family and care providers

    • Evaluates daily caseload and assess achievement of long and short term goals; Modifies goals with providers and care team based upon patient outcomes

    • Compiles and presents statistics and reports relating to patient outcomes and document findings in the patients EMR

    • Follows up on communication to the referral source, IE, PCP, family member, case manager, home health personnel, community social worker, Health Plan, etc.

    • Acts as the social services liaison for the department, particularly in the areas of: Advance Care Planning discussions, Complex discharge planning, Biopsychosocial assessments

    • Refers patients to agencies that provides supportive services optimizing patients health plan benefits

    • Assists in arranging community resources (i.e. meals on wheels, transportation services, adult day care, and info-line) and in the long term planning for patients transitioning to institutional setting

    • Provides alternatives for patients requiring specific services

    • Acts as the liaison to Population Health department in regard to chronic disease state management programs

    • Assists in the development and implementation of new policies and procedures for the department

    • Participates in advance care planning initiatives

    • Attends ISP team rounds and participate in interdisciplinary collaborations. Assists in addressing recommendations from psychiatry and neuropsychology, including coordinating discharge to substance abuse treatment centers and mental health programs

    • Utilizes clinical judgment in making recommendations that will assist in addressing psychosocial barriers to treatment and discharge planning, coordinates discharge to B&C/ALF for often complex cases and under-resourced patients

    Qualifications

    Education

    Master's Degree in Social Work required

    Experience

    2 years of Clinical Social Work experience, inpatient hospital experience preferred

    Licenses/Certification

    Licensed Clinical Social Worker (CA LCSW) preferred
